Books are one of the heaviest things you typically move. A box full of books can be surprisingly heavy - even if the box looks half-empty. Packing them properly saves both time and effort.
Never fill a single box entirely with books - it will become too heavy to lift safely. Instead, distribute books across several boxes, adding lighter items to each one too (like pillows or clothes) to balance the weight.
If you have valuable, old, or collectible books, consider packing them separately, wrapped in paper or fabric, to protect the covers and pages from being crushed.
Label boxes "Books" and note that they're heavy - this will help you choose the right way to move them (for example, using a dolly rather than carrying by hand).
